4.3Installation and Start-Up

4.3.1

Connect the unit to the batteries per Section 3. Ensure that the nominal DC battery voltage is 12V.

4.3.2

Connect the unit to the AC load. Then connect to the AC source. Confirm that all wiring is correct and terminal is tight.

4.3.3

Press the ON/OFF button. The system will start working after a few seconds. If the AC source power fails, the unit will work in Inverter mode. Otherwise, the system will switch to AC Mode and will power the load while charging the battery.
